Sweden to hold Italy in World Cup playoff

Italy have become synonymous with the World Cup. However, there is a very real possibility that the Azzurri may miss Russia 2018, as Giampiero Ventura’s side face a tricky two-legged World Cup playoff with Sweden.

The first leg takes place on Friday night at the Friends Arena in Solna. The home side will certainly not be easy opponents for the four-time world champions.

Sweden negotiated a tough section to finish as runners-up in a group that saw France earn the automatic qualification spot.

Janne Andersson’s side were strong on home soil in qualifying, winning four of their five games, including a prestigious 2-1 victory over France. The home side’s qualifiers on home soil were also high scoring, as four of their five games produced over 2.5 goals.

They also managed to keep clean sheets in three of their five home qualifiers, conceding just two goals in the process.

Recent history is against a Sweden win, as they have failed to beat Italy in the last three meetings, suffering two defeats in the process.

Italy have taken part in every World Cup since the 1958 edition and will be desperate to make it to next year’s edition in Russia.

The Azzurri were strong qualifying, winning seven of their ten games. However, a 3-0 loss at qualification rivals Spain proved to be a decisive one, as Julen Lopetegui’s side clinched the automatic qualification spot.

To say that the visitors have a good recent record in World Cup qualifying would be a massive understatement, as the defeat against Spain in Madrid was the Azzurri’s only loss in their last 37 outings in qualifying.

Italy’s recent qualifiers have been relatively low scoring, with four of their last six games producing under 2.5 goals. This game could well follow suit.

Italy have to be favourites to win over the two legs. However, at the Friends Arena, Sweden will be difficult opponents and Forebet predicts the Scandinavians will hold the visitors to a draw.
